Provides interactions with patients, family members and staff; coordinates interdepartmental patient care activities while maintaining nursing standards under the supervision of the Medical Staff and Clinic Manager in accordance with the philosophy, goals and objectives of Howard County Medical Center. Duties: Inspect patient files to ensure completeness of clinical record before examinations. Escort patients to rooms and prepare them for examinations. Take weight, height, vital signs and medical histories upon patient arrival. Record and maintain laboratory, x-ray and other test date in patient's chart. Schedule patient referrals to other specialists per provider request. Assist patients in getting to other departments such as Lab and Radiology as needed. Assist Providers with patient examinations and procedures. Prepare medications and give injections. Upon approval of the Providers, communicate test results to patients. Call the pharmacy with medication refills and note in patient charts per the Provider's request. Assist with phlebotomy as needed. Screen clinical calls for Providers and handle those that do not require their input. Apply dictation to charts. Give patient instructions on tests not performed in the office. Assist with the scheduling of patients for tests and x-rays per Provider request. Fax patient information to other facilities per the request of the Provider. Demonstrate professional behavior to providers, patients and other staff members. Maintain patient flow from waiting area to exam rooms, and keep patients informed of unexpected delays. Demonstrate ability to remain calm in emergent and stressful situations. Work efficiently with all clinic staff. Willingly accept responsibilities as assigned. Maintain adequate supplies, drug inventory and track expiration dates as well as log medications in and out. Ensure all rooms are clean and supplies have been replenished for future use. Maintain immunization records for children. Take messages from nursing homes and other offsite Clinics. Current licensure as a LPN or RN is required.
